Jewelry Making perils

When I embarked on my jewelry making endeavors, I never thought it would be dangerous in anyway. I was unpleasantly surprised, I was cutting 16g wire for rings a few months ago and my flush CHP cutters seemed to be having a hard time, now they are rated for this gauge of wire, so I didn't think anything of it, just keep on cutting away when..........ting......oooops.



This happened, I am still looking for the tip, I imagine it is embedded somewhere in my ceiling. Thank goodness I wear glasses, could have been a lot worse.

So please when using cutters of any kind or tools, be sure and have the proper safety equipment and be sure and wear those safety glasses.
